View Postgerman-blue, on Nov 12 2009, 01:10 AM, said:

what im just wondering about... is kakuta allowed to play because his ban is already over or is it because of chelsea´s general protest against the decision ?

His ban isn't over. Unless CAS judge in our favor Kakuta will have to serve the rest of his ban later on. If I'm not wrong he would be banned for another 10 weeks.
Hopefully we'll get off an he can continue playing or else that we all get a lower sentence so Kakutas ban might only be for a few more weeks.

Did OK against Blackburn. Looked bright and lively with some good touches. He was very tightly marked (especially after Kalou had to leave the fray) and made a couple of wrong choices (in common with many others on the night) and ran into a couple of blind alleys but looked good and you believed that something might happen everytime he got the ball. He also showed excellent commitment in his defensive work. A solid and promising display.
